Program Overview
The Master of Arts in Education major in Education Management and Supervision program (MAED-EMS) enhances the knowledge and skills in emerging theories and principles of teaching and assessment. The program includes topics in dynamics of change and leadership in the workplace, educational planning and current issues and problems in education.
The MAED-EMS program aims to produce graduates who are able to assume managerial and supervisory roles in the education system.
Admission requirements for MAEd in Education Management and Supervision program in the Philippines
- Must have recommendation from previous college dean and previous employer
- Must take and pass the entrance examination for the master’s program
- Must have most recent medical and dental health record
- Must have the Original copy of the transcript of records
- Must have a copy of NSO certified birth certificate
- Must have a certificate of good moral character
- Must have a copy of the honourable dismissal
- Must have a copy of college diploma
- One 2”x 2” copy of latest photo
Duration of MAEd in Education Management and Supervision program in the Philippines
The MAED-EMS program takes 2 years to complete.
Subjects included in the MAEd in Education Management and Supervision program
- Human Relation and Organizational Behavior in Education
- Emerging theories and principles of teaching and assessment
- Information communication technology for teachers
- Dynamics of change and leadership in the workplace
- History and Philosophy of Contemporary Education
- Instructional Program Management and Evaluation
- Advanced Information Technology in Education
- Human Resources management in Education
- Curriculum principles, design and evaluation
- Educational Research and Ethical Standards
- Current issues and problems in education
- Critical Issues, Educational Management
- Psycho-Social Perspectives of Education
- Principles of guidance and counseling
- Management behavior in education
- Comparative Models of Education
- School Governance and Control
- Advanced speech improvement
- Higher education pedagogies
- Foundations of education
- Management Internship
- Leadership in Education
- Educational leadership
- Methods of research
- Educational planning
- Inferential Statistics
- Statistical methods
What are the career opportunities for graduates of MAEd in Education Management and Supervision in the Philippines?
- School Administrator
- College Department Head
- School Principal
- Learning Center Supervisor
- College Dean
- Academician
- Researcher
